Structural violence is all around us and, yet, it seemingly blends into the background and tends to go unnoticed. When it comes to examining drivers of violence and inequity, a great deal of focus is placed on individual-level factors, with attention also being given to risk and protective factors. However, there is limited consideration and examination of the broader, underlying context and its social, economic and political structures and arrangements.
This talk will discuss the importance of adopting a structural lens and look at ways of shifting upstream through structural changes and practices across various levels, including community and organizational levels. As well, the discussion will touch upon the considerations and approaches related to shifting decision-making processes and working with decision-makers in order to more meaningfully address social inequities.
